Description of the Exhibition

Orlando: Titanic Artifact Exhibition Ticket - Description of the Exhibition

The Titanic Artifact Exhibition in Orlando, Florida, showcases over 300 authentic artifacts and historical memorabilia, transporting visitors into the world of the ill-fated ocean liner.

Guests can explore full-scale room recreations, including the iconic Grand Staircase, a First-Class Suite, and the Promenade Deck.

The exhibition offers an immersive experience, allowing visitors to learn intimate stories about the ship’s passengers and crew.

One of the highlights is the chance to touch an iceberg that’s the same temperature as the fateful night the Titanic struck it.

The exhibition provides a unique opportunity to connect with the history and legacy of this legendary vessel.

Directions and Meeting Point

Orlando: Titanic Artifact Exhibition Ticket - Directions and Meeting Point

To reach the Titanic Artifact Exhibition in Orlando, visitors can head to the meeting point located at 7324 International Dr, Orlando, FL 32819, USA. This address is conveniently situated along International Drive, a popular tourist area in the city.

Visitors can easily access the exhibition by:

  1. Driving and finding parking nearby. Paid parking options are available in the area.
  2. Taking public transportation, such as the LYNX bus system, which has stops along International Drive.
  3. Using a rideshare service like Uber or Lyft to get directly to the meeting point.

Once at the designated location, guests can proceed to the exhibition entrance and begin their exploration of the Titanic’s captivating history and artifacts.
